A main air conditioner cools air in one area before dispersing it throughout the home using the furnace’s air handling capabilities. This sets it apart from window or wall air conditioners or mini-split systems, which all chill reasonably tiny locations and need numerous systems to cool the whole home.
A lot of single-family homes in the United States with main air use a split system. This suggests that the device is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within a compressor and the home outside.

Your professional will assist you in determining the appropriate size central air conditioner for your house. A unit that is too small will run virtually constantly, whereas a unit that is too big will chill the house too quickly and shut off prior to finishing a full cycle.
The quick on/off in the latter scenario is taxing on the system. It can cause the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il avoids air from streaming. As a outcome, a huge air conditioner may be less efficient at cooling than a smaller system.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a estimation called a “Manual-J” to determine the very best unit for your home. This will take into consideration all of the parameters we’ve discussed and more, resulting in the most precise size possible.
Nevertheless, we understand that numerous homeowners like to have a general idea of what size they need ahead of time. central air conditioning conditioner size: To get the Btu needed, multiply the square video of your house’s conditioned area by 25, then divide by 12,000 to acquire the tonnage.

Prices vary based upon the local market and the job information, similar to any substantial job. For labor and materials, a common split system central air conditioning installation using an existing heating system could cost between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. On average, that cost will be divided around 60/40, with labor accounting for most of it.
